Comprehending Cellular Aging
Cellular aging, also referred to as senescence, is a complicated procedure affected by a range of aspects. As cells divide and reproduce in time, they accumulate damage due to environmental stressors, metabolic procedures, and even the intrinsic biological rhythm referred to as telomeres-- protective caps on completions of chromosomes that reduce with each cellular division.

Recent scientific advancements are exploring novel interventions to target cellular aging and empower repair systems.
1. Senolytics
These drugs selectively get rid of senescent cells, which have been found to add to age-related illness. Studies recommend that clearing these cells might reverse some aspects of aging.
2. Gene Therapy
Gene editing techniques like CRISPR deal potential avenues for fixing malfunctioning genes associated with aging and improving cellular repair systems.
3. Telomere Extension
Research study is ongoing in techniques to lengthen telomeres, potentially reversing cellular aging procedures.
